Smash Exam Anxiety: Strategies for Success
Facing an upcoming exam can trigger feelings of anxiety and stress. However, there are effective strategies you can implement to manage these emotions and achieve your best. First, create a realistic study schedule that divides ample time for each subject. Furthermore, participate yourself in active learning techniques like reviewing. Moreover, prioritize self-care practices such as receiving more info enough sleep, consuming a healthy diet, and participating in relaxing activities.
- Develop a positive mindset by focusing on your abilities.
- Utilize relaxation techniques like deep breathing exercises or meditation to reduce stress levels.
- Request support from friends, family, or teachers if you are feeling overwhelmed.
By implementing these strategies, you can consistently manage exam anxiety and enhance your chances of success.

Practice Makes Perfect: Sharpen Your Skills for Exam Day
As the big assessment day approaches, remember that successful preparation is all about consistent practice. Devote enough effort to familiarizing yourself with the material and honing your knowledge. Create a study schedule that works for you and stick to it as closely as possible. Don't just absorb the information; actively engage with it through practice problems. The more you study, the more confident and prepared you'll feel when you sit down for the exam.
- Identify your areas of improvement and focus your practice on them.
- Take practice quizzes under timed conditions to simulate the real exam environment.
- Review your mistakes carefully and understand why you got them wrong.
